The Rise of Integrated Water Resources Management (IWRM)
One of the key trends shaping the Advanced Certificate in Economic Evaluation is the increasing emphasis on Integrated Water Resources Management (IWRM). IWRM recognizes that water supply infrastructure is part of a broader ecosystem, interconnected with other water uses, environmental systems, and social and economic factors. By adopting an IWRM approach, water sector professionals can better understand the complex relationships between water supply, demand, and management, and make more informed decisions about infrastructure investments. The Advanced Certificate in Economic Evaluation is at the forefront of this trend, providing students with the skills and knowledge needed to analyze the economic implications of IWRM and develop sustainable solutions that balance competing demands on water resources.
The Impact of Digital Technologies on Water Supply Infrastructure Evaluation
Digital technologies, such as big data analytics, artificial intelligence, and the Internet of Things (IoT), are transforming the way we evaluate and manage water supply infrastructure. The Advanced Certificate in Economic Evaluation is incorporating these emerging technologies into its curriculum, enabling students to leverage data-driven insights and predictive modeling to optimize water supply system performance. For example, by analyzing sensor data from IoT devices, water utility managers can identify areas of inefficiency and optimize energy consumption, reducing costs and environmental impacts. By staying at the forefront of these technological advancements, the Advanced Certificate in Economic Evaluation is equipping students with the skills needed to succeed in a rapidly changing water sector.
